Tiffany pays 40$ for 160 minutes of talk time on her cell phone.How many minutes of talk time does she get per dollar?

Answers

Answer 1
Answer: To find how many minutes of talk time is available per dolla, you have to divide 160 (number of minutes) by 40 (cost)160/40 = 4Therefore, it's 4 minutes per dollar

Tabitha bought peppers that cost $0.79 per pound. She paid $3.95 for the peppers. How many pounds of peppers did she buy?

Answers

5 because $3.95 divided by $0.79 equals 5 pounds.
$3.95* (1 pound/ $0.79)= 5 pounds.

Tabitha bought 5 pounds of pepper~
